Sun Jan 11 00:24:21 GMT 1999 Austin Donnelly <austin@greenend.org.uk>
Bit of a large checkin this - it's basically three things:
1 - GimpModules using gmodules to dynamically load and
initialise modules at gimp start of day.
2 - Color selectors now register themselves with a color
notebook.
3 - progress bars have been cleaned up a bit, so now have
progress indictations on all transform tool and gradient
fill operations. Not done bucket fill, but that seems to
be the next candidate.
